Al₄Si₄O₁₄ is a silicate ceramic compound belonging to the aluminosilicate family, characterized by a specific stoichiometric ratio of aluminum, silicon, and oxygen that defines its crystal structure and thermal properties. This material appears in refractory and high-temperature ceramic applications where thermal stability and resistance to chemical attack are critical; it may also be relevant to research into advanced ceramics for structural or thermal management uses. Engineers would select aluminosilicate ceramics of this composition primarily for applications requiring thermal insulation, chemical durability, or structural performance at elevated temperatures where conventional oxides fall short.
